WTOP Coined Winner of Two National Headliner Awards

WTOP/Washington, DC, was awarded two National Headliner Awards, including first place for Best Newscast for its coverage the day of the Congressional Baseball Shooting in June, 2017. WTOP's national security correspondent, J.J. Green Radio won third place in the radio stations news series category for his investigative work in uncovering "Anatomy of a Russian Attack," an in-depth look at what the U.S. Intelligence community has concluded was an attempt by Russia to interfere in the 2016 presidential election.

"We feel so honored to be recognized for our efforts to bring breaking news coverage to the nation's capital at the moments when it matters the most," said WTOP's Director of News and Programming Mike McMearty.

The awards were announced to WTOP employees online at HeadlinerAwards.org on April 13. Every year the National Headliner Awards are given to outstanding writers, photographers, daily newspapers, magazines, graphic artists, radio and television stations and networks, and news syndicates from across the nation.

Last year, WTOP received 42 major awards for excellence in journalism including the National Edward R. Murrow award for overall excellence and an NAB Crystal Award.
